New Year day is one of the most widely celebrated festivals in our country. This is the occasion that people celebrates with great joy, hope, festivity and different cultural and other programs.

New Year is the time when a new calendar year begins and the year count is incremented. According to the Gregorian calendar, this festival falls on the first January each year.

People start the arrangement to celebrate this festival about one week prior to the 1st January. On the 31st night, people gather together, eat western foods and sometimes the traditional foods, make prayer for the prosperity of for the New Year and stay awake till late night to enjoy the night.

In my country, people groom well in the first January. To some extent, people believe that the first January is important to them as it the starting of a new year. They believe that remaining happy, eating good foods and wearing nice clothes would make them happy and prosperous for the whole year.

People greet others, give and receive gifts, visit the amusement parks and do many other activities. Some fares held on for the occasion and a great gathering is observed there. So of the big trade fares, book fares start on the 1st day of the year.

This is an important festival to us. We along with the whole world take this day as an important festival day. In our tradition, we start the year with the hope of eliminating the bitterness and failure of the past year and start a fresh year with the hope of fortune and happiness.

Protecting the environment is no longer just an option; it is a shared responsibility that requires concrete action. Looking toward the future, I have developed a personal action plan focusing on daily habits and sustainable choices to help reduce my carbon footprint and protect our planet.

To begin with, my primary focus will be on eliminating single-use plastics from my life. I plan to strictly transition to reusable items, such as cloth bags for grocery shopping, stainless steel water bottles, and glass containers for food storage. Additionally, I aim to significantly reduce my energy and water consumption at home. This includes switching all household lighting to energy-efficient LED bulbs, turning off electronic devices when they are not in use, and harvesting rainwater for gardening.

Another way I plan to make a positive impact is by shifting toward eco-friendly transportation. Whenever possible, I will choose to walk, cycle, or use public transit instead of driving, which directly cuts down on harmful greenhouse gas emissions. Furthermore, I intend to adopt a more plant-based diet and support local, organic farmers, as large-scale meat production is a major driver of deforestation and pollution.

The final part of my plan involves active community engagement and advocacy. I want to participate in local cleanup drives, tree-planting events, and educational campaigns to raise awareness about waste segregation and recycling. By combining personal lifestyle changes with community action, I believe I can contribute to a cleaner, greener, and more sustainable future for generations to come.

I am living in a small but comfortable house with my family. It is located in a quiet neighborhood, surrounded by trees and fresh air. The house has two floors with a living room, a kitchen, three bedrooms, and a small garden in front. My favorite place is my bedroom because it is cozy and has a nice view of the street.

I love my house because it is not only a place to live but also a place full of happy memories. Every evening, my family gathers in the living room to talk and watch TV together. The garden is also special to me because I often spend time there relaxing or reading books.

Although my house is not very big, it always makes me feel safe and peaceful. That is why I truly love my home.

Smoking is a big problem in our society nowadays. It not only harms the health of smokers but also affects people around them. Smoking can cause serious diseases such as lung cancer, heart disease, and breathing problems. In addition, secondhand smoke is dangerous, especially for children and the elderly.

Another problem is that smoking wastes money and can lead to addiction. Many people find it difficult to stop smoking once they start. Moreover, smoking also pollutes the environment because cigarette smoke and waste are harmful.

To solve this problem, governments should create stricter laws and raise awareness about the dangers of smoking. In conclusion, smoking is a serious issue that needs more attention from everyone.

Whether Vietnamese women should be required to wear the Ao dai at work is a topic that sparks much debate. In my opinion, while the Ao dai is a beautiful symbol of national pride, making it compulsory for all women at the workplace is impractical. I disagree with the statement for two main reasons: comfort and professional suitability.

To begin with, the Ao dai is not designed for physical comfort during long working hours. Its form-fitting design and long, flowing flaps restrict movement and can become incredibly hot and restrictive, especially in tropical weather or active environments. For instance, women working in banking, hospitality, or office settings who need to move around quickly or handle equipment would find the attire highly inconvenient.

Additionally, the Ao dai is not suitable for every professional sector. While it looks stunning in cultural, educational, or ceremonial settings, it lacks the practicality required in modern, dynamic industries like tech, manufacturing, or healthcare. Forcing female employees to wear it daily can lower productivity and increase safety risks around machinery or laboratory gear.

In conclusion, although the Ao dai should be celebrated and worn on special occasions, modern workplaces should prioritize comfort and efficiency by allowing women to choose practical, professional attire.
